Transcription:
Martinez, Cal. Sep 12, 1907 Dear Mr Marshall- I thank you very much for your truly good kind invitation to Sacramento
Of course I couldn't go guideless in that irigation chaparral, but I thought I might find some help in the effort the Sierra
Club is making to save Hetch Hetchy from being dammed for a reservoir, tho a water congress is not a likely place for such
help, by the time your letter came I couldn't go. Remember me warmly to Mrs Marshall her sister your charming children especially
the youngest believe me with pleasant memories ever faithfully yours John Muir
